Output 68e43eaed36d44bb4d8bae8369b13611b5a5c979419e25a79e4179fae5f6be70:16

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b66dccd833b4206f74c9ba9892f526611906ea OP_EQUAL
address
9tgwRNnFiT3heDefyCa26NLqSA1tpQ1FrN
transaction
68e43eaed36d44bb4d8bae8369b13611b5a5c979419e25a79e4179fae5f6be70